The cocker spaniel adopted by Prince William and Duchess Kate is named Lupo, the palace confirmed to the Associated Press Tuesday.
Named after the Latin word for wolf, little Lupo has already become a viral sensation; as Twitter user @RoyalWatcher pointed out, the handle @LupoCambridge has already been snapped up, presumably by an enterprising royal fan.
The name came to light while Kate was visiting schoolchildren in Oxford, England. Her royal husband is currently in the Falklands, as part of his military service.
